rtd_sensor.models
Some configurable model classes predate the 0.4.0 rename from pt100-core /
rtd to rtd-sensor / rtd_sensor. Those entries show both dates.
RTDModel
Introduced in: rtd-sensor 0.5.0
Structural protocol requiring:
celsius_to_resistance(temperature_c) -> float
resistance_to_celsius(resistance_ohms) -> float
resistance_sensitivity_ohms_per_celsius(temperature_c) -> float
temperature_sensitivity_celsius_per_ohm(temperature_c) -> float
IEC60751RTDModel
Introduced in: project release 0.3.0 (pt100-core); available as
rtd_sensor.models.IEC60751RTDModel since rtd-sensor 0.4.0.

CallendarVanDusenRTDModel
Introduced in: project release 0.3.0 (pt100-core); available as
rtd_sensor.models.CallendarVanDusenRTDModel since rtd-sensor 0.4.0.
CallendarVanDusenRTDModel(
*,
r0_ohms: float,
a: float,
b: float,
minimum_temperature_c: float,
maximum_temperature_c: float,
c: float | None = None,
name: str = "Custom Callendar-Van Dusen RTD",
coefficient_source: str | None = None,
)
PolynomialRTDModel
Introduced in: rtd-sensor 0.4.0
PolynomialRTDModel(
*,
reference_resistance_ohms: float,
coefficients: Sequence[float],
minimum_temperature_c: float,
maximum_temperature_c: float,
reference_temperature_c: float = 0.0,
name: str = "Polynomial RTD",
coefficient_source: str | None = None,
)
PiecewisePolynomialSegment
Introduced in: rtd-sensor 0.4.0
PiecewisePolynomialSegment(
*,
minimum_temperature_c: float,
maximum_temperature_c: float,
coefficients: Sequence[float],
temperature_origin_c: float = 0.0,
)
PiecewisePolynomialRTDModel
Introduced in: rtd-sensor 0.4.0
PiecewisePolynomialRTDModel(
*,
reference_resistance_ohms: float,
segments: Sequence[PiecewisePolynomialSegment],
reference_temperature_c: float = 0.0,
name: str = "Piecewise polynomial RTD",
coefficient_source: str | None = None,
maximum_continuity_adjustment_ratio: float = 0.0,
)
TabulatedRTDPoint
Introduced in: rtd-sensor 0.5.0
TabulatedRTDModel
Introduced in: rtd-sensor 0.5.0
TabulatedRTDModel(
*,
points: Sequence[TabulatedRTDPoint],
name: str = "Tabulated RTD",
table_source: str | None = None,
source_precision: str | None = None,
)
All concrete model classes provide the four RTDModel numerical methods.
